Abstract :
This paper presents a novel Virtual Reality tool for visualising image neighbourhoods. It is currently implemented using RGB colour space, but the technique is not limited to Cartesian spaces. The Visualisation Tool is based on Virtual Reality Modeling Language (VRML). Visualisation using virtual reality techniques is a useful tool to help evaluate the effectiveness of colour filters. It can also be used as an aid to developing new ideas for filters. VRML makes Virtual Reality Visualisation Tools relatively trivial to implement and negates the need for expensive software packages.
